Slovak Fitness Brand NEBBIA Allegedly Breached, Over 32,000 Customer Records Leaked With More Threatened
A threat actor using the alias iProfessor claims to have breached NEBBIA (nebbia.fitness), a premium fitness-apparel and activewear brand headquartered in Žilina, Slovakia, that sells internationally through its online store. The actor is sharing 32,340 order-related documents now and threatens to release a further 285,662 records. According to the post, the data covers customers across Europe and includes full names, billing and shipping addresses, phone numbers, email addresses, and order details such as items purchased, amounts paid, and payment method, along with packing slips and invoices. The claim is unverified.

⚠Potential impact
Customer and order data of this kind ties names to home billing and shipping addresses, phone numbers, and purchase histories, which supports targeted phishing, delivery and refund scams, and physical-privacy risks. Packing slips and invoices add further verifiable detail that makes fraud attempts more convincing. With the actor threatening to release nearly 286,000 additional records, the exposure could grow substantially beyond the initial batch. The claim is unverified.
